Situation: I love to set my cue points on my CDJ's (2000), so I always first export tracks to USB from my collection, then do all my stuff on CDJ's and finally update my collection into rekordbox.

But, when I did this, RB crash on load or when I try to update the collection, [no message or something, just crash].

Since I really don't want to redo everything, I've investigated a lot to find the problem, and I finally get my collection updated fine ;)

What I did is remove folder one by one in .PIONEER/USBANLZ on my USB Stick until RB stop crashing, and then isolated "problematics' files

3 files were causing issues [DAT files], I simply removed those 3 files from my USB stick to solve the issue.
